> > > > which includes processes with multiple threads (sharing mm and signals).
> > > > However for such processes the loop is unnecessary because their signal
> > > > structure is shared as well.
> 
> and it seems you want to exclude threads, i.e. only update mm that is
> shared not among threads in the same thread-group.
> But struct signal and struct sighand_struct are different things, i.e.
> they can be shared or not independent of each other. A non-shared
> signal_struct where oom_score_adj{_min} live is only implied by
> !CLONE_THREAD. So shouldn't this be:
> 
> if (!(clone_flags & CLONE_THREAD)) rather than CLONE_SIGHAND?

You are right as I have already replied to Oleg.
